Output 33e0fc5ceb8811581a3703f4a83c759b3dc63298240337b13a44fc15265a3d15:0

value
66948314
script pubkey
OP_0 OP_PUSHBYTES_20 eabc134f1d32e6d36801dd0b44b8dcc6bf5db926
address
ltc1qa27pxncaxtndx6qpm595fwxuc6l4mwfxxn45xx
transaction
33e0fc5ceb8811581a3703f4a83c759b3dc63298240337b13a44fc15265a3d15
spent
true